What is a Psychiatric Consultation?

A psychiatric consultation is an assessment by a certified psychiatrist to evaluate an individual's mental health issues. The psychiatrist collects details about the client's medical history, psychological symptoms, and any relevant social elements. This evaluation can cause the medical diagnosis of mental health conditions, the development of treatment plans, and the suggestion of additional evaluations or interventions.

What Happens During a Psychiatric Consultation?

  1. Interview: The psychiatrist will conduct an extensive interview, inquiring about the client's signs, case history, household history, and any medications they are currently taking.
  2. Mental Status Examination (MSE): The psychiatrist evaluates the patient's existing mindset, consisting of look, mood, believed procedures, and behavior.
  3. Collaboration: Patients might be motivated to involve member of the family or other caregivers to provide a fuller image of their mental health.
  4. Medical diagnosis and Recommendations: After the evaluation, the psychiatrist will offer feedback and present possible diagnoses along with advised treatment alternatives.
  5. Recommendation: In some cases, the psychiatrist might refer the client to a therapist, psychologist, or other mental health professionals for extra support.

Indications You May Need a Psychiatric Consultation

Specific symptoms and signs might indicate the requirement for a psychiatric consultation:

  • Persistent sensations of unhappiness or despondence
  • Increased anxiety or anxiety attack
  • Modifications in hunger or sleep patterns
  • Social withdrawal and loss of interest in activities
  • Problems in operating at work or in social scenarios
  • Compound abuse issues
  • Experiences of hallucinations or misconceptions

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How long does a psychiatric consultation last?

Typically, a psychiatric consultation lasts between 45 minutes to 1 hour, depending on the intricacy of the case.

2. Is a recommendation required for a psychiatric consultation?

While some psychiatrists might require referrals, numerous accept direct visits from patients looking for aid.

3. Will I need to go on medication?

Not all people will require medications; treatment strategies may also include therapy or way of life modifications based on the evaluation.

4. How do I find a good psychiatrist?

Searching online directory sites, seeking suggestions from healthcare service providers, or visiting local mental health organizations can be reliable techniques.

5. What can I do to prepare for my consultation?

Making a note of your signs, medical history, and any questions for the psychiatrist can help you get ready for the visit.
